How Our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) Service Works
A proper gray water extraction process is critical to preventing further damage and ensuring your property is safe and healthy. Our team follows a meticulous process that includes containment, extraction, drying, and dehumidification. We use advanced equipment to measure moisture levels, and our technicians are trained to identify potential issues before they become major problems.
Step 1: Containment
We quickly set up a containment area to prevent gray water from spreading to unaffected areas. This includes sealing off the affected area with plastic sheets and tape, and setting up a negative air pressure system to prevent water vapor from escaping.
Step 2: Extraction
We use a truck-mounted extraction unit to remove as much gray water as possible from the affected area. This equipment is designed to handle high-volume water extraction, and our technicians are trained to operate it safely and efficiently.
Step 3: Drying
We use specialized drying equipment to remove excess moisture from the affected area. This includes desiccant dehumidifiers, air movers, and temperature control systems. Our technicians monitor moisture levels closely to ensure the area is dry and safe.
Step 4: Dehumidification
We use dehumidification equipment to remove any remaining moisture from the air. This is critical to preventing mold growth and ensuring the area is safe and healthy.

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) Cost In Silver City, GA
The cost of gray water extraction services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Silver City, GA. These estimates are based on our experience with similar cases.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,000 | The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. |
| Water Extraction and Removal | $1,000 – $5,000 | The amount of water extracted and the equipment used.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,500 – $6,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ment used. |
| Debris Removal and Disinfection | $1,000 – $3,000 | The amount of debris and the type of disinfection required. |
| Final Inspection and Certification | $500 – $1,500 | The complexity of the job and the number of inspections required. |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and consultation. We offer free estimates for all our services.

Common Questions About Gray Water Extraction (Category 2)
What Causes Gray Water?
Gray water is caused by the overflow of water from appliances, fixtures, or pipes. This can be due to a variety of factors, including clogged drains, faulty appliances, or burst pipes.
Is Gray Water Extraction Covered by Insurance?
Yes, gray water extraction is typically covered by homeowners insurance. But, the specifics of your policy will depend on the provider and the circumstances of the damage.
How Long Does Gray Water Extraction Take?
The length of time it takes to complete gray water extraction services dep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, it can take anywhere from a few hours to several days to complete the process.
Is Gray Water Extraction Safe?
Yes, gray water extraction is a safe process when handled by a professional. Our team takes all necessary precautions to prevent further damage and ensure your property is safe and healthy.
Can I Prevent Gray Water Damage?
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ent gray water damage. Regular maintenance of your appliances and fixtures, checking for leaks, and addressing any water damage quickly can all help prevent gray water damage.
